unity8 & mir updates March 20 2014

 

   -

   Unity8 ui
   -

      Right edge reviews iterated, ready to land
      -

      New scopes in silo and design-approved, waiting for a promotable Qt
      5.2 image
      -

      Preparation to switch to new icon theme - suru
      -

      Transition to Qt 5.2
      -

      Split greeter is coming together, getting in a preliminary silo today
      -

      Improvements in Notifications and the Greeter
      -

      Preparation to introduce autopkgtests (QML UI tests and autopilot
      integration tests)
      -

   Mir/unity-mir
   -

      promoted mir0.1.6 & mir 0.1.7
      -

      Delivered key bug fix for crashing on login for Unity8 desktop preview
      -

      Continued work toward providing cursor support for Unity8 desktop
      preview
      -

      Screen casting improvements added
      -

         encoder support, along with some more command line options
         -

         also some shell authorization capability (to arbitrate who is
         allowed to use)
         -

      Dove into our IPC to look at performance and delivered some savings
      (saved a few cpu% loading)
      -

      Changed our EventHub device enumeration to Udev
      -

      Added some reporting to use around HWC
      -

      Continued efforts into simplifying surface class hierarchy &
      discussing better mechanisms for reporting surface changes (e.g.
not there
      was a change, but some idea of what's changed)
      -

      Effort around building in a placement policy for window management
      (hitting lots of walls)
      - Also, looking into efforts to improve our compositor/gl render
      split (interfaces) which dovetails into our enabling Qt scenegraph work
